Please clarify what you want to know so that seniors can help you. Regarding PF deductions, it is 12% on the Basic Pay from both sides, i.e., Employee and Employer. Concerning ESI, the deductions are based on Gross Salary. The Employees' Contribution is 1.75%, and the Employers' contribution is 4.75%. If you require further help, please provide more details.

The due date for PF challan submission is the 15th of every month, while for ESI, it is the 21st of every month.

Regarding PF & ESI deductions, they do not vary from state to state as they are centrally governed. The contribution towards PF is 12% of the Basic Salary for both the Employee and Employer. Additionally, administrative charges are applicable, which the employer has to contribute, totaling approximately 1.61%.

The contribution towards ESIC is 1.75% of the Gross Salary for the Employee and 4.75% for the Employer. Professional Tax varies from state to state.

The PF percentage is 25.61%, with 12% from employee contribution and 12% from employer contribution, out of which 8.33% is for pension purposes. Additionally, there is a 1.61% charge for administration.

There are two types of PF:
1) Limited - calculated as 6500*12% = 780
2) Unlimited - calculated as the basic amount multiplied by 12% (Basic Amount * 12% = XY)
